Saudi Arabia is the Gulf's largest consumer market and one of the world's most rapidly transforming economies. The Kingdom's Vision 2030 programme, led by Crown Prince Mohammed bin Salman, is diversifying the Saudi economy from oil dependency toward a knowledge economy, entertainment, tourism, and consumer goods manufacturing. This transformation is creating unprecedented demand for branding, packaging, and design services as new Saudi brands launch and international brands accelerate their Saudi market entry.
The Saudi Food and Drug Authority (SFDA) is the national regulator for food, drug, medical device, and cosmetic products in the Kingdom. All food products placed on the Saudi market must comply with SFDA food labeling requirements, which largely follow the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) GSO 9/2013 standard and additionally require Arabic-only product names in some categories, SFDA registration numbers on food supplements and health food products, and compliance with Saudi Halal Technical Regulations. The Saudi Standards, Metrology and Quality Organisation (SASO) issues Saudi Technical Regulations for many product categories and certifies products for Saudi market entry.
Riyadh is the capital and largest city, and is emerging as a major global business hub under Vision 2030. The city's retail landscape is evolving rapidly: traditional souqs are complemented by world-class malls (Kingdom Centre, Mall of Arabia), with international luxury brands and premium food halls alongside Saudi national brands gaining market share. Jeddah is Saudi Arabia's commercial port city, the main gateway for imported consumer goods, and a more cosmopolitan city with a strong food culture and design-forward consumer base. Dammam and the Eastern Province serve the petrochemical industry and form the economic heart of the GCC energy corridor.
Saudi Arabia's young population (over 60% under 35) and rapidly growing digital native consumer segment have created a thriving e-commerce sector. Noon.com (Middle East's largest domestic e-commerce platform), Amazon.sa, and Jarir Bookstore Online are major digital retail channels. Saudi social media usage is extremely high — the Kingdom consistently ranks among the world's highest per-capita social media users — making digital brand assets and social media design a critical investment for any brand targeting Saudi consumers.
